// Cold-start budget for Fernhollow serverless handlers.
// Raised from 800ms after last week's sync: provisioned
// concurrency covers peak, but the long tail on cold paths
// still breaches SLO when the bundle exceeds 4MB. Keep deps
// lean; trim before bumping this again. Budget was validated
// against the canary build referenced below.

trace token, fawep-yafof: htk4_8486

Until it's unsealed, new experiment configs cannot be signed, though cached assignments continue serving. For future maintainers: do not rotate the unseal keys mid-incident; that invalidates the standby replica too. The approved procedure is documented on the Splitlane runbook page, and the final unseal step requires entering the recovery passphrase recorded directly below.

strongbox words: druvan-lamys-eliius-jorax-istox-soreth-ulays-gilix-ralix-oliiel-norwyn-casvan-praius

Subject: DR drill — markdown pipeline

Friday 10:00: failing over the Inkmill markdown rendering pipeline to the Bexford standby cluster. Expect stale previews for ~15 min. Renders queue, nothing drops. Rollback at 11:00 unless issues. Raise blockers at the sync. On-call restores the pipeline's sealed render config with the recovery passphrase below.

unlock words, fawig-bagef: olidor-holir-istox-holath-tamys-quenion-giliel

# Break-Glass: CompactKite Log Compaction

Hey reviewer — if compaction on the Ferrow message queue wedges and on-call can't reach the admin plane, break-glass applies. Grab the emergency operator role, pause compaction on the stuck partition, and file an incident note within an hour. Unsealing the emergency credential bundle requires the recovery passphrase shown directly below.

unlock words, kajog-bahif: wendor-praael-ralys-julvan-kasath-kelys-wenmir-wenius-julax